Latest Patents

Tanibata's latest inventions focus on advancements in confocal microscopy. One significant patent is the "Method for Adjusting Confocal Microscope," which outlines a technique for synchronizing the phase of rotation of the Nipkow disk with the exposure time of a CCD digital camera. This novel approach facilitates precise imaging of samples by producing clear confocal images. Another noteworthy patent is the "Confocal Scanning Microscope," which enables fluorescence observations using multiple types of excitation light without the cumbersome process of changing light sources connected to optical fibers. These advancements highlight his commitment to improving microscopy technology for research applications.
